Objective-C中如何进行性能优化

发布时间:2024-04-18 11:33:18 作者:小樊
来源:亿速云 阅读:83
  1. 使用原生数据类型和数据结构,避免使用过多的对象

  2. 避免频繁的内存分配和释放,可以使用对象池或者缓存来管理对象的创建和销毁

  3. 使用快速枚举来遍历数组和字典,避免使用传统的for循环

  4. 尽量减少方法调用和消息转发,避免多层嵌套的方法调用

  5. 使用GCD来进行异步操作,避免在主线程中执行耗时的操作

  6. 使用零拷贝技术来减少数据的拷贝次数,提高数据处理的效率

  7. 使用编译器优化选项来提高代码执行的效率,如开启优化等级和去除不必要的调试信息

  8. 使用工具进行性能分析和优化,如Instruments、Xcode的性能调试工具等。根据性能分析的结果,有针对性地进行优化。

推荐阅读:
  1. 各大排序算法的Objective-C实现以及图形化演示比较是怎样的
  2. 如何理解Objective-C高性能的循环

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

objective-c

上一篇:Objective-C中如何进行代码审核

下一篇:Objective-C中如何处理内存泄漏

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》